History
All years · Historical DfE data by academic year
Secondary — Key Stage 4
GCSE attainment and Progress 8 — how pupils progressed from KS2 to KS4.
| Year | GCSE 9–4 | GCSE 5+ | Attainment 8 | Progress 8 | EBacc entry | EBacc APS | EBacc lang entry | Cohort |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024/25 | 88% | 77% | 60.9 | Not applicable | 12% | 934.6 | 35% | 1,381 |
| 2023/24 | 90% | 80% | 61.1 | +0.97 | 19% | 906.4 | 35% | 1,345 |
| 2022/23 | 87% | 72% | 58.8 | +0.72 | 17% | 1011.0 | 32% | 1,347 |
| 2021/22 | 89% | 74% | 60.7 | +0.57 | 27% | 1034.7 | 41% | 1,335 |
| 2018/19 | 87% | 72% | 61.9 | +0.66 | 26% | 942.4 | 44% | 1,271 |
| 2017/18 | 80% | 62% | 56.6 | +0.46 | 51% | 913.3 | 73% | 1,257 |
| 2016/17 | 71% | 51% | 54.7 | +0.30 | 46% | — | 77% | 1,226 |
Sixth form — Key Stage 5
| Year | A-level APS | Avg grade | VA progress | AAB+ | Cohort |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024/25 | 43.7 | B+ | +0.23 | 26% | 184 |
| 2023/24 | 44.1 | B+ | +0.32 | 30% | 173 |
| 2022/23 | 42.9 | B+ | — | 25% | 185 |
| 2021/22 | 44.3 | B+ | — | 24% | 166 |
| 2018/19 | 42.6 | B+ | +0.37 | 25% | 156 |
| 2017/18 | 40.4 | B | +0.24 | 22% | 159 |
| 2016/17 | 39.0 | B | +0.22 | 23% | 140 |
Pupils & absence
| Year | Pupils | Pupil:teacher | SEN | EAL | FSM ever | Absence | Persistent absence |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024/25 | 1,381 | 14.4 | 9% | 18% | 5% | 8% | 30% |
| 2023/24 | 1,345 | 13.9 | 8% | 16% | 5% | 7% | 20% |
| 2022/23 | 1,347 | 13.9 | 8% | 14% | 6% | 8% | 22% |
| 2021/22 | 1,335 | 13.8 | 8% | 8% | 7% | 8% | 23% |
| 2020/21 | 1,333 | 13.8 | 8% | 9% | 5% | — | — |
| 2018/19 | 1,271 | 13.4 | 8% | 10% | 8% | 6% | 13% |
| 2017/18 | 1,257 | 13.1 | 9% | 10% | 8% | 6% | 16% |
| 2016/17 | 1,226 | 13.5 | 9% | 10% | 9% | 7% | 26% |
